Why do religious institutions need to fundraise?

There are a number of reasons why religious institutions may need to fundraise. First and foremost, religious institutions typically rely heavily on donations from their congregants in order to maintain their operations. In addition, many religious institutions also provide a variety of services and programs that require funding, such as youth programs, soup kitchens, and so forth. Additionally, religious institutions may also need to raise funds in order to make capital improvements or repairs, or to expand their facilities.

 

Of course, not all religious institutions need to fundraise; some may have significant endowments or other financial resources that enable them to cover their costs without relying on donations. However, for many religious institutions, fundraising is an important part of ensuring that they can continue to provide the services and programs that their communities rely on.

What are some common methods of fundraising for religious institutions?

There are many ways to fundraise for religious institutions. Here are some common methods:

1. Have a bake sale: This is a classic fundraiser that can be very successful. Make sure to have a variety of baked goods available, and advertise the sale in advance.

2. Hold a car wash: This is another popular option, especially during the warmer months. Again, make sure to advertise in advance and have plenty of volunteers on hand to help out.

3. Have a yard sale: This is a great way to raise funds and clear out unwanted items from your church or religious institution. Advertise the sale in advance and make sure to price items reasonably.

4. Hold a raffle: This is always a popular option for fundraisers. Make sure to have plenty of prizes available, and sell tickets in advance.

5. Have a silent auction: This is a great option if you have some donated items that you can auction off. Again, advertise in advance and make sure to set up the auction so that it runs smoothly on the day of the event.

What are some tips for fundraising effectively?

1. Start by creating a list of potential donors. This can include family, friends, members of the congregation, and local businesses.

2. Next, reach out to these potential donors and explain why you are raising funds and what the money will be used for. Be sure to be clear and concise in your request.

3. Once you have made contact with potential donors, it is important to follow up with them in a timely manner. Keep them updated on your progress and show your appreciation for their support.

4. Finally, make sure to properly thank your donors after you have reached your fundraising goal. This can be done through a personal note, an announcement in the bulletin, or even a small gift.
